自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

庸木自琢

技术博客,Python学习过程,数据分析,人工智能

  • 博客(12)
  • 资源 (1)
  • 收藏
  • 关注

原创 量化投资vnpy —— 更改数据库存储,使数据存储到指定集合/数据表

在使用VNPY时,只有两张表,一个是bar数据,一个是tick,实际使用中,这个数据库文件可能相当大,检索很费时。并看到有人也遇到了同样的困惑,建议vnpy-2.0.9 用关系型数据库。于是,我尝试基于vnpy 2.0.8,修改数据为 MongoDB,并将数据保存至指定的 Collection,同时保证当未指定 Collection 时,数据仍保存在原有的数据表中。适用于 tick数据 和 ba...

2020-02-05 17:14:14 4585 2

原创 matplotlib绘制子图 subplot

1.绘制子图使用subplot() 方法,subplot()方法传入numrows,numcols,fignum参数:fignum范围是 1 到numrows*numcolsimport matplotlib.pyplot as pltimport numpy as npx=np.linspace(0.0, 5.0, 50)y1 = np.sin(x)y2 = np.exp(x) *...

2019-09-06 15:38:45 1566 1

原创 matplotlib配置图的属性

介绍一下使用 matplotlib.pyplot 模块绘制图像时,图像的常用属性设置。1.模块导入import matplotlib.pyplot as pltplt.plot(x, y, **kwargs)2.设置线的属性pyplot可以设置线的很多属性,如线宽/虚线样式/抗锯齿等。以下是几种设置线的属性的实现方式:使用 **kwargs 关键字设置:如 plt.pl...

2019-09-06 15:37:00 520

原创 numpy按列连接两个维数不同的数组

合并两个维数不同的ndarray假设我们有一个3×2 numpy数组:x = array(([[1,2], [3, 4], [5,6]]))现在需要把它与一个一维数组:y = array(([7, 8,9]))通过将其添加到行的末尾,连接为一个3×3 numpy数组,如下所示:array([[1,2,7], [3,4,8], [5,6,9]])在nu...

2019-03-19 21:59:25 6499

翻译 AdaBoost, GBDT和XGBoost的区别和联系

原文请参考: https://hackernoon.com/gradient-boosting-and-xgboost-90862daa6c77什么是BoostingBoosting 是将一组弱学习器(weak learner)组合起来成为一个强学习器(strong learner) 的方法。假设我们有一个二分类任务。一个较弱的学习器分类时的错误率略小于0.5,即它的学习能力比抛硬币略强一点点...

2019-03-14 17:28:20 2837

原创 Boosted Tree原理详解

简述boosted Tree算法简要描述:不断地添加树,不断地进行特征分裂来生长一棵树。每次添加一个树,其实是学习一个新函数,去拟合上次预测的残差。一个树在生长的过程中,挑选一个最佳特征的最佳分裂点,来进行特征分裂。训练后会得到的模型是多棵树,每棵树有若干叶子节点,每个叶子节点对一个分数,假如来了一个样本,根据这个样本的特征,在每棵树上会落到对应一个叶子节点,总分数就是把落到的叶子节点的分数...

2019-03-12 20:12:04 5961

原创 Encoder-Decoder with Atrous Separable Convolution for Semantic Image Segmentation (DeepLab v3+) 论文笔记

《Encoder-Decoder with Atrous Separable Convolution for Semantic Image Segmentation》论文链接:https://arxiv.org/abs/1802.02611tensorflow 官方实现: https://github.com/tensorflow/models/tree/master/research/dee...

2019-02-25 20:42:11 3947

原创 Python安装 cv2

opencv 的python 版本,在python中import 该模块时,使用语句 import cv2。pip 安装 opencvpip install opencv_python# 对于python3,使用pip3 install opencv_pythonAnaconda3安装opencvconda install --channel https://conda.anaco...

2019-02-21 13:25:45 4767

原创 目标识别 YOLO 学习笔记(二)

文章目录Getting StartConifguration File 配置文件引入要用到的模块Parsing the configuration file 解析配置文件创建网络YOLO layer测试代码补充知识1. Upsample 上采样2. batch normalize 批量标准化提出batch normalize的原因什么是 BNBN的优势什么时候用 BN参考文章YOLO 中的rout...

2019-01-16 20:20:50 1887

原创 目标识别 YOLO 学习笔记(一)

文章源于我的个人博客,地址:目标识别 YOLO 学习笔记(一), 尊重原创,转载请注明。这个笔记,主要是学习 YOLO 入门教程《How to implement a YOLO (v3) object detector from scratch in PyTorch》的笔,其中包含自己学习过程中遇到的不懂之处的记录。与大家分享,以交流共勉。笔记也会分为5个部分,层层递进,使用 PyTorch实...

2019-01-15 20:13:26 2950 2

原创 Pycharm连接远程服务器并实现远程调试

当需要远程办公时,使用pycharm远程连接服务器时必要的。 PyCharm提供两种远程调试(Remote Debugging)的方式:配置远程的解释器(remote interpreter)配置Python调试服务器(Python Debug Server)本篇文章主要介绍配置远程解释器,关于配置 python调试服务器,文末也会简单介绍。1. Pycharm连接远程服务器...

2018-08-29 16:14:11 57300 36

原创 Sympy的一个Bug,牵涉到Python多重继承问题

Sympy(gometry子包)中发现的一个bug问题来源:获取点到线段的距离。点到线段的距离与点到直线的距离不同,点到线段的最短距离并不一定是垂直距离。但是当使用sympy.geometry.line中的Segmnet类创建实例化的线段,并使用Segment类中的 distance() 方法获取 某个点到这条线段的距离时,发现无论点在何处,计算的始终是点到直线的距离(即垂直距离)。...

2018-08-17 17:29:01 551

KITTI数据集下载 - 百度云.md

KITTI数据集的百度云下载链接,资源包含KITTI数据集的全部 raw data 部分,另外也有 data_depth_annotated 部分

2019-09-26

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除